Eucalyptus beetle

Chrysophtharta

Description

The genus Chrysophtharta belongs to the order Coleoptera and the family Chrysomelidae. These beetles are highly specialized pests known for their significant impact on trees within the Myrtaceae family, particularly the Eucalyptus genus. Their ability to colonize large plantations makes them a significant concern in commercial forestry and ecological studies.

The primary hosts for these beetles are Eucalyptus species. Both adult beetles and larvae consume foliage, which negatively impacts the tree's health and development. Severe infestations lead to the defoliation of the canopy, severely hindering photosynthesis and resulting in stunted growth or even tree mortality, particularly in young saplings or weakened plantations.

The life cycle of Chrysophtharta follows the standard pattern of complete metamorphosis: egg, larva, pupa, and adult. Eggs are typically laid in clusters on the leaves. The larvae go through several developmental stages (instars) while feeding voraciously. Depending on climate conditions, the species can complete multiple generations within a single growing season, allowing for rapid population explosions.

Symptoms of infestation are easily recognizable as damage to the leaves. Initially, the beetles skeletonize the foliage, but as the population grows, they consume entire leaf blades. This damage causes significant physiological stress to the tree. If the infestation persists over several seasons, the trees may lose their ability to recover, leading to severe economic losses in wood production.

Protection strategies are based on Integrated Pest Management (IPM) principles. Key measures include:

  • Frequent monitoring of canopy health to detect early stages of infestation.
  • Application of environmentally safe, selective insecticides during the peak larval feeding stage.
  • Utilization of biological control agents, such as parasitic wasps, which can naturally regulate beetle populations.
  • Silvicultural practices that maintain tree health and resilience against pest attacks.
